Subject: Report builder sort stability fix

The Quarrelstone report builder now uses a stable sort for tied rows. Previously, tie order varied between runs, which complicated diff-based export review. Output is now deterministic; no data access paths changed. Security review can verify against the fixture suite. The fixed build is identified below.

build token for tajeg-bajep: htk14_409ba9df6b8acb

// ARCHIVE_BUCKET_PREFIX: prefix applied when Coldvault moves buckets
// past the 180-day idle threshold into glacier tier. Do not change
// mid-cycle; the Thornby reconciler assumes prefix stability per
// release. Release manager: verify sweep dry-run output before
// tagging. The build that last touched this value is noted below.

build token for tawif-bahip: htk31_68bba16e1afabfef4ecc69408c06f16

Quick heads-up on Pinwheel UI versioning: we cut a minor release every sprint, and anything touching component props needs a changeset file in the PR. No changeset, no merge — the bot will nag you. Majors are rare and go through the design council first. The full policy, with examples of what counts as breaking, lives on the internal page below.

wiki page, bahip-yahip: https://grafana.qirvanlabs.corp/browse/display/projects/cc3a1b9dbfc9

Runbook: Pondwright queue-depth autoscaler. If consumers lag behind, check the scaler first — it reads depth from the metrics sidecar every 20s and scales the worker pool between 2 and 40 replicas. Most "stuck" incidents are just the cooldown window (5 min) doing its job, so wait before overriding. Manual overrides expire after an hour and revert automatically. If you do need to pin replica counts, follow the procedure on the page below.

operations page: https://superset.kelvicorp.example/pipeline/run/display/view/9edfe8e23ee3f5ff